What do transform boundaries do?

Transform boundaries are places where plates slide sideways past each other. At transform boundaries lithosphere is neither created nor destroyed. Many transform boundaries are found on the sea floor, where they connect segments of diverging mid-ocean ridges. California's San Andreas fault is a transform boundary.

Additionally, what is formed at transform boundaries? Transform boundaries represent the borders found in the fractured pieces of the Earth's crust where one tectonic plate slides past another to create an earthquake fault zone. Linear valleys, small ponds, stream beds split in half, deep trenches, and scarps and ridges often mark the location of a transform boundary.

What makes transform boundaries different from boundaries?

Transform plate boundaries are different from the other two types of plate boundaries. At divergent plate boundaries, new oceanic crust is formed. At convergent boundaries, old oceanic crust is destroyed. But at transform plate boundaries, crust is neither created nor destroyed.

What causes a transform fault?

Transform faults occur at plate boundaries. Transform faults are called conservative boundaries because no crust is created or destroyed; the plates just move past each other. The build-up of pressure between the two plates along a transform fault produces earthquakes.

Where do transform boundaries most commonly occur?

Transform Plate Boundaries. Transform Plate Boundaries are locations where two plates slide past one another. The fracture zone that forms a transform plate boundary is known as a transform fault. Most transform faults are found in the ocean basin and connect offsets in the mid-ocean ridges.

Why are earthquakes common along transform fault boundary?

Shallow-focus earthquakes occur along transform boundaries where two plates move past each other. The earthquakes originate in the transform fault, or in parallel strike-slip faults, probably when a frictional resistance in the fault system is overcome and the plates suddenly move.

Why is San Andreas Fault a transform boundary?

As the North American plate encountered the Pacific plate the relative motion between them caused the convergent boundary along this portion of the margin of North America to evolve into a transform boundary. This relative motion is expressed along the San Andreas transform fault as right-lateral strike-slip offset.
